How to Choose the Right Memory Foam for Your Truck Bed

Choosing the right memory foam mattress for your truck bed involves more than just finding one that fits. To maximize comfort and functionality, consider these key features:

Size and Fit

The most crucial factor is ensuring a proper fit within your truck bed. Most memory foam mattresses are designed for specific truck bed lengths (typically 5.5ft, 6ft, 6.5ft, or 8ft). Always verify the dimensions listed in the product specifications against your truck bed’s internal length and width. A mattress that’s too small will leave gaps and be uncomfortable, while one that’s too large won’t fit properly. Some models offer adjustable designs or notches to accommodate wheel wells, further improving the fit.

Foam Density and Thickness

The density and thickness of the memory foam directly impact comfort and support. Higher density foams (40D or higher) generally offer more support and durability, making them ideal for heavier individuals or those who prefer a firmer feel. Lower density foams (30D-35D) are softer but may not provide adequate support for everyone. Thickness is also important – 3-4 inches is a sweet spot for most, providing a balance of comfort and portability. Thicker options (4.5 inches+) offer superior cushioning, but can be bulkier to store.

Waterproofing and Cover Material

Truck beds are exposed to the elements, so waterproofing is essential. Look for mattresses with a waterproof cover, preferably made from materials like TPU or a coated polyester. Beyond waterproofing, consider the cover material’s comfort and cleanability. Velvet covers are popular for their softness, but can attract dust. More durable materials like polyester are easier to wipe clean. Removable, machine-washable covers are a huge convenience.

Portability and Storage

A key advantage of memory foam over air mattresses is its inherent portability. However, some models are easier to manage than others. Consider the packed size and weight of the mattress. Features like carrying straps or a dedicated storage bag are extremely helpful. Also, note how long it takes for the mattress to fully expand after being compressed for shipping – some may require 48-72 hours to reach full size.

Other features to consider:

  • Certifications: CertiPUR-US or OEKO-TEX certifications ensure the foam is made without harmful chemicals.
  • Airflow/Ventilation: Some designs incorporate airflow channels to improve breathability.
  • R-Value (for colder climates): Indicates the mattress’s insulation capabilities. Higher R-values mean better warmth.
  • Weight Capacity: Ensure the mattress can support your weight and any partners.

FAQs

What size memory foam mattress should I get for my truck bed?

The correct size memory foam mattress depends on your truck bed length. Common sizes are 5.5ft, 6ft, 6.5ft, and 8ft. Always measure your truck bed’s internal dimensions and compare them to the product specifications before purchasing to ensure a proper fit.

What foam density is best for a truck bed mattress?

For a memory foam for truck bed, a higher density foam (40D or higher) offers better support and durability, especially for heavier individuals. However, a density between 30D-35D can provide a comfortable, softer feel for lighter users.

Is a waterproof cover essential for a truck bed memory foam mattress?

Yes, a waterproof cover is essential. Truck beds are exposed to the elements, and a waterproof cover (made of TPU or coated polyester) will protect the memory foam from moisture and damage.

How do I store and transport a memory foam mattress for my truck?

Many memory foam mattresses come with a storage bag or are designed to be rolled or folded for easy transport and storage. Consider the packed size and weight, and look for features like carrying straps for convenience.
